NIH Director's New Innovator Award (DP2): Strategy for Early-Stage Investigators

The DP2 is one of the few NIH mechanisms that explicitly rewards ideas too bold for regular study section review. Most ESIs hear about it and assume it's out of reach. In practice, it's underused precisely because the application logic is different — not because the science has to be impossibly transformative.

What the DP2 Is (and Is Not)

The NIH Director's New Innovator Award (DP2) was created to fund exceptionally creative early-stage investigators proposing unusually innovative research. Unlike most NIH mechanisms, it does not expect you to prove the idea will work before you propose it. What it expects is that if the idea does work, the result would fundamentally shift how a field understands something. That is a different kind of writing task than an R01, and most ESIs never treat it as such.

The DP2 is administered through NIH's Division of Program Coordination, Planning, and Strategic Initiatives — the same office that oversees the Common Fund. Applications receive special review by a panel assembled specifically for this mechanism rather than by a standing study section. That distinction matters strategically: the reviewers writing your summary statement are not specialists in your subfield, and they are explicitly evaluating for transformative potential rather than for the incremental rigor that regular panels often reward. Treating the DP2 as an easier path when an R01 looks difficult is a mistake. It is a targeted opportunity for a specific kind of science at a specific career moment.

Who Can Apply: The ESI Requirement and the Eligibility Window

The DP2 targets Early Stage Investigators — researchers within 10 years of completing their terminal research degree or medical residency who have not yet received a substantial independent research award from NIH. If you hold an R01 or equivalent, you are ineligible. If you recently completed a K award but have not yet received an R01, you may still qualify depending on your year counts and the specific FOA requirements for that cycle. Your ESI status is visible in your eRA Commons profile; check it before assuming you do or do not qualify.

The 10-year window is calculated from your terminal degree date, not from the date you became an independent investigator. Extensions are available for documented personal circumstances such as parental leave, serious illness, or military service — the policy is described in NOT-OD-17-094 and subsequent updates, so read the current version. If your window is within two to three years of expiring, plan at least six to eight months ahead: the DP2 cycle runs annually, and a rushed application for this mechanism almost always reads as a rushed application. Confirm the active FOA number on the NIH Guide before beginning, and pay attention to whether the current announcement specifies institute-level participation requirements that affect which scientific areas are prioritized.

How the Application Differs from an R01

The DP2 Research Strategy is typically capped at six pages — compared to the 12-page limit for a standard R01. There is no traditional Preliminary Studies section. You are not expected to demonstrate that your approach already works. You can include relevant background and enabling data, but most of those six pages should be spent on what you propose to do and why it would be transformative if it succeeds, not on de-risking the idea through proof-of-concept results. That compression forces a clarity of argument that many grant writers find genuinely hard after years of writing R01s.

Budget and duration also differ from a standard R01. Awards have generally run for five years with direct cost limits higher than a modular R01, but these figures shift across cycles and I won't guess at current caps — verify the specific limit in the active FOA before you write your budget. The administrative components (biosketches, resource statements, vertebrate animals, human subjects, and authentication of key biological resources sections where applicable) mirror those of any NIH application. The entire scientific difference lives in those six pages.

What Reviewers Are Looking For: Transformative Potential Over Feasibility

DP2 review panels weight the standard NIH criteria differently than a regular study section. Significance and Innovation carry the most weight. Approach is scored, but a reviewer who finds the approach innovative and high-risk is not supposed to penalize the score because feasibility is uncertain. That is the explicit mandate of this mechanism: to fund ideas that would struggle in conventional review, where a 'weakly supported preliminary data' critique can derail a scientifically excellent idea.

Reviewers are looking for two things: whether the proposed question is genuinely novel, and whether the field would look meaningfully different if the answer turned out as the applicant predicts. The Investigator score also carries real weight — not because you need an established track record, but because the panel needs to believe that you specifically are the right person to take this risk. A unique methodological capability, a validated model system, or a published observation that only your lab has made can carry the Investigator score even without a long CV. And one thing reviewers will mark against you: an application that reads as cautious. If every aim is hedged and every outcome is framed as 'likely,' the panel will wonder why this isn't an R21.

How to Frame Your Science for a DP2

The most common mistake in DP2 applications is an argument structure that sounds like a well-hedged R01. The applicant names a gap, proposes work that closes it, and describes data showing the approach is feasible. That structure works for R01 reviewers. DP2 reviewers are reading for something different: a specific, testable claim about why the world looks different if you succeed.

The framing that tends to work is more direct about stakes and uncertainty. Something like: 'If this experiment succeeds, the conceptual model for X will need to be revised' or 'This has not been done because no existing technology could do it; ours can, for the first time.' These are claims about transformative potential, not about probability of near-term success. They invite reviewers to evaluate whether the upside is worth the risk, which is the right question for this mechanism.

One practical test: read your closing paragraph of the six-page section and ask whether a reviewer can describe in one sentence what would be different about the field if your aims succeeded. If the answer is vague — 'we will better understand mechanism X' — it's not a DP2 argument yet. If the answer is specific and surprising — 'we would have the first direct evidence that cell type Y drives disease Z, reversing a 20-year assumption' — you're in the right territory. That same test applies to your Specific Aims page. Because the Research Strategy is only six pages, the Aims page cannot defer the transformative argument to the body — the central claim has to land in the first two hundred words. If a panelist reads the Aims and thinks 'interesting but safe,' the score will reflect that before they open anything else.

When to Choose the DP2 Over an R21 or R01

The DP2 occupies a different niche from both the R21 and the standard R01. An R21 is exploratory and short (two years, smaller budget). It's appropriate when you need to establish feasibility before committing to a larger mechanism. A DP2 is appropriate when the idea is mature enough to execute if funded, but too speculative for R01 review because you can't yet produce the preliminary data that a study section would require. If you're still testing whether the core assay works, the R21 fits better. If you have a working approach but not the de-risking data a conventional panel demands, the DP2 is worth considering.

An R01 remains the standard first independent award for most faculty, and for most applicants it is still the right move — it aligns with study section culture and with program officer relationships at the institute level. The DP2 makes sense when your science is genuinely novel enough that a conventional panel would ask for data you cannot yet have. If your idea would score well in a regular review, the R01 is usually faster and more predictable than a DP2 application.

Don't assume the DP2 and R01 are mutually exclusive in the same submission cycle. Check the active FOA language and the application count limits. In some cycles applicants have submitted both, but the strategic cost of two full applications is real. Assess whether you can write both well — not both adequately — before committing to that calendar.

Common warning signs that the DP2 is not the right mechanism right now

  • Your science is incremental improvement on an established approach, not a new paradigm
  • You're choosing the DP2 because your R01 prelim data is thin, not because the question is bold
  • The application will read as cautious because the science genuinely is — that is an R21 situation
  • You haven't confirmed your ESI status in eRA Commons for the current cycle

Frequently Asked Questions

Do I need strong preliminary data for a DP2?

Not in the way an R01 does. The DP2 explicitly allows applications without proof-of-concept data. What you need is evidence that you have the skills, tools, or access to execute the proposed work. A working assay, a validated model system, or a unique dataset can strengthen the Investigator score without making the application read as a conventional feasibility argument. The central hypothesis does not need to be pre-confirmed.

Can I hold a K award and apply for a DP2?

Generally yes, because K awards are considered mentored mechanisms rather than substantial independent NIH awards. But read the specific FOA carefully — the definition of 'substantial independent funding' has been interpreted differently across cycles. If you have any uncertainty, contact the program officer listed in the FOA before submitting. That conversation takes 15 minutes and saves a lot of wasted effort.

What should I do if my DP2 application is not funded?

The DP2 allows resubmissions under current policy. Whether to resubmit or pivot to an R21 or R01 depends on the summary statement. If reviewers questioned the transformation claim but liked the science, an R01 may be a faster path. If they agreed the question was important but flagged feasibility, a resubmission with a cycle of enabling data could work. Read the summary statement carefully before deciding.

Does my institute preference in the cover letter matter for a DP2?

Yes, more than for some other mechanisms. The DP2 has sometimes run with institute-specific participation requirements, meaning certain institutes opt in and others do not for a given cycle. Your cover letter and Specific Aims should make it easy for NIH to route you to the right partner institute. A brief program officer conversation before submission can prevent an administrative misassignment that costs you the right review context.
